A Guide to the Constitution for Future Presidents offers a compact, comprehensive tour of the U.S. Constitution, and empowers all readers, voters, and future presidents with the knowledge and confidence to read and understand one of our nations most important founding documents. It is a timely and essential guide to the presidential powers and limits of the Constitution.
Can the president launch a nuclear attack without congressional approval? Can states legally resist a presidents executive order? In todays fraught political climate, it seems as though we must become constitutional law scholars to understand the news from Washington. This text provides clarity for the layman and politician. Written by Corey Brettschneider. Hardcover, 289 pages.
